Accounts Assistant
Sedgeberrow, Evesham
Role and Responsibilities
- Accounts Assistant working directly with the owner of the firm to service a growing client base of around 130 clients, composed of micro companies, partnerships, sole traders, and individuals.
- Full time position available, 35 hours a week over 5 days. Hybrid working available.
- 25 days annual leave plus bank holidays.
- Rate of pay is dependent on experience and qualifications.
- Company, Partnership and Sole Trade Accounts and Corporate Tax Returns. Drafting working papers, reconciling balance sheet items, liaising with clients to request documents and information as necessary, drafting accounts and tax computations in Taxcalc.
- Bookkeeping. Processing client records provided by us from the clients in either electronic or paper form into HubDoc and Xero, or spreadsheets, preparing management accounts, liaising with clients to request missing records, organising clients records.
- Self-Assessment Tax Returns and Partnership Tax Returns. Drafting tax computations using Taxcalc, liaising with clients to request documents and information as necessary, advising clients of tax liabilities due.
- Payroll. Processing weekly, monthly and annual payrolls in BrightPay, preparation of P11ds, liaising with clients to ensure payroll is accurate, RTI submissions, pension submissions/uploads.
- Other tasks may include, scanning post in for clients, confirmation statement/PSC filings, organising client records, assisting with control processes, and assisting the owner of the firm with any tasks they deem necessary to fully service all clients in an efficient manner.
